Address

3EBuJySXidQt5gJCYyDSYs1fWgFwSmAXpC
Confirmed tx count
53
Confirmed received
38 outputs (0.01654278 BTC)
Confirmed spent
38 outputs (0.01654278 BTC)
Confirmed unspent
No outputs

25 of 53 Transactions